About 3 Lime View
3 Lime View is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Newbury (RG14 1EL). It has a recorded floor area of 77 m² (around 829 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(December 2014) shows a D (score 63),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 88),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from December 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Held since November 2008 — that's 18 years off the open market, well above the local norm. That sale landed at the peak of the pre-credit-crunch market, which is a useful reference point when interpreting the price. 3 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ension and a porch,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Across 1999–2008, sale prices on this property compounded at 9.2%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£347,000 is 47.5% above the 2008 sale price.
